Defining Gender Creativity: Beyond the Binary

At its core, gender creativity refers to the ability and willingness to explore, challenge, and transcend the traditional binary understanding of gender. This binary, often referred to as the gender spectrum, positions 'man' and 'woman' as distinct, opposite, and exhaustive categories. However, gender creativity encourages us to consider a more fluid and expansive understanding of gender, one that acknowledges the vast array of identities and expressions that exist beyond the binary.

Gender creativity is not about fitting into a new set of rules or expectations; rather, it's about liberating oneself from the constraints of rigid gender norms. It's about embracing the freedom to express one's gender in ways that feel authentic and true to oneself, regardless of societal expectations or cultural conventions.

Historical Context: The Evolution of Gender Norms

To understand gender creativity, it's helpful to look at the historical context in which it has emerged. Throughout history, societies have imposed strict gender norms, dictating how individuals should behave, dress, and express themselves based on their perceived gender. These norms have been deeply ingrained in cultural, religious, and legal institutions, shaping our collective understanding of gender.

However, as societies have evolved, so too have our understandings of gender. The late 20th and early 21st centuries have seen a surge in gender-related activism and scholarship, leading to a more nuanced and inclusive understanding of gender identity and expression. The term 'gender creative' is a product of this evolution, reflecting a growing recognition of the diversity and fluidity of human gender experiences.

Key Concepts in Gender Creativity

  • Gender Identity: One's deeply held sense of self as being male, female, or something else. Gender identity is not visible to others and is unique to each individual.
  • Gender Expression: The ways in which individuals externally communicate their gender to others through behavior, clothing, hairstyles, voice, or body characteristics.
  • Cisgender: Individuals whose gender identity aligns with the sex they were assigned at birth.
  • Transgender: Individuals whose gender identity differs from the sex they were assigned at birth.
  • Non-binary: Individuals who do not identify strictly as either male or female, instead identifying as neither, both, or some combination of the two.
